In a surprising turn of events, Muizzu, a key figure in the Maldives Parliament, has caused a stir by allegedly backstabbing Modi during his recent visit to India. The Maldives Parliament 241 Committee, responsible for overseeing security forces, has made the decision to launch an inquiry into four agreements signed between the Maldives and India during President Solih’s administration.

The decision to undertake this inquiry has sparked controversy and raised questions about the relationship between the Maldives and India. Many are wondering about the implications of this move and what it could mean for the future of diplomatic relations between the two countries.

The agreements in question cover a range of areas, from economic cooperation to security partnerships. They were initially seen as a positive step towards strengthening ties between the Maldives and India.
